Kathrin's 5.2.2 Home cinema

Customer setup from Kathrin B

Setup: 5.2.2

Speakers:
2x nuBox 683
3x nuBox 383
2x nuLine AW-1100
2x nuBox DS-301

Amplifiers:
Yamaha RXA 1060
IMG StageLine-1000D PA

Display:
Panasonic UB 424
Optoma UHD35

Our Questions to Kathrin B. about Home Cinema Weeks:

Hello Kathrin, thank you for your pictures. What speakers and electronics do you have installed in your home cinema, and why did you choose this setup?

For speakers, the nuBox 683 is used in a 16 m2 space, powered by an IMG STA 1000 D with 2x500 watts through the pre-out of the Yamaha RXA 1060, as stereo music is often played. The nuBox 383 serves as the center behind a 203 cm wide acoustically transparent screen and as a surround in the rear area because it harmonizes best acoustically with the floor-standing speakers. The nuBox speakers, in general, are very efficient, delivering high levels with silky highs, clear mids, and crisp, deep-reaching lows.

Two nuBox DS 301 speakers hidden in a roughly 2x2.2 m ceiling cloud filled with 1.1 m3 of rockwool serve as Atmos speakers and are accompanied by 8 LED lamps as a light source.

In multi-channel mode for movies/Blu-rays, the two nuLine AW-1100 speakers add expression to the action, tamed by a total of 7-8 m3 of rockwool and an Antimode 8033 s2.

To prevent the bass from being overemphasized or requiring a significant level boost to feel the mid-bass between 30-60 Hz, the IBeam under the couch, powered by a Reckhorn A-409, provides that extra kick.

The image is projected by the Panasonic UB 424 through the Optoma UHD 35, which sits in a Hushbox and is cooled by two additional 120mm fans. Room ventilation is also achieved with an external Hushbox and a 120mm fan, both from BeQuiet, just like the 140mm fan on the AVR.

The side shelves, like the "HiFi Rack," are self-built. The upper two compartments serve as a Blu-ray shelf, and the 10 cm thick, 115 cm long absorbers cover them, while the bottom level acts as a tool storage for microphones, SPL meters, etc., covered by the fabric blinds of the nuBox 683.

What fascinates you about home cinema?

The fascination of home cinema is experienced every time a thunderstorm rumbles in the stomach, an earthquake induces pure fear, or an explosion hits the room with such force that it takes your breath away. Similarly, bird chirping in the background or a creaking door from the side, and everyone looks to the side, realizing there is no door.

Which film or series should not be missed?

"The Batman" or "Godzilla vs. Kong" deliver goosebumps, just like "The Equalizer 2" or, for a quieter option, "The Intouchables."

But the emotions are also undeniable with "Hans Zimmer-Live in Prague."
